BROOKLYN, NY – Washington State's Cedric Coward was selected 11th overall in the first round of the 2025 NBA Draft on Wednesday.
Coward was selected 11th overall originally by the Portland Trailblazers but the pick was traded to the Memphis Grizzlies.
Now boasting 32 NBA first round draft picks, Coward is the West Coast Conference's first draft selection in the first round since Brandin Podziemski (Santa Clara) and Julian Strawther (Gonzaga) were both drafted in the first round in 2023.
Coward extends a streak of three consecutive NBA Drafts that featured a Cougar getting drafted. He also became the program's first player to be selected in the first round since Malachi Flynn in 2020. Though he missed most of the season due to injury, at the time of injury, Coward ranked third in the Conference in scoring at 17.7 ppg.
